re: Ann: Wombat 2 Frac Successful / New Conti... Wombat 2 Re-Fracturing Operation
Lakes Oil N.L. advises that its Wombat 2 well near Seaspray, Victoria has been
successfully re-fractured in the gas zone at 1,470 metres.
This morning, following a clean-out, the well flowed at an initial estimated rate of
4,300,000 cubic feet per day and later decreased and stabilised to 1,350,000 cubic
feet per day flowing through a ½” choke.
This gas zone was previously fracture stimulated in 2004 and gave a sustainable gas flow
of 680,000 cubic feet per day. The current flow of gas and frac fluids is an estimate only
and the sustainable gas flow will not be known for several weeks as the gas flow increases
and as the frac fluid flow decreases.
Lakes Oil N.L. injected 155,297 lbs of proppant into the 1,470 metres zone in Wombat 2 to
produce an effective fracture length of 275 feet. By comparison, the 2004 fracturing placed
only 73,831 lbs of proppant into this zone producing an effective fracture length of approx.
86 feet. ∗
It should be noted we have only fracture stimulated one zone out of several known in this
well. There are also additional zones suitable for fracture stimulation in the other two
Wombat wells. These are untested to date and have the potential to substantially increase
the total flow rate from the Wombat Field.
